摘要

为了确定综采工作面的采空区自燃"三带"分布情况,采用FLUENT数值模拟方法对老石旦煤矿工作面采空区自燃"三带"进行研究.通过对工作面采空区建立模型、确定采动裂隙O形圈参数,建立采空区渗流控制方程和采空区多孔介质的动量方程,把划分自燃"三带"的指标确定为采空区漏风风速的大小,进行FLUENT数值模拟并绘制风速分布图,依据风速的分布情况确定采空区自燃"三带"范围,为采空区防灭火提供科学依据.

Abstract

In order to determine the distribution of the"three zones"of spontaneous combustion in the goaf of fully mecha-nized mining face,the FLUENT numerical simulation method is used to study the"three zones"of spontaneous combustion in the goaf of Laoshidan Coal Mine.By building a model for the goaf of the working face,the O-ring parameters of mining fracture is determined,the seepage control equation and the momentum equation of the porous media in the goaf are estab-lished,and the index dividing the"three zones"of spontaneous combustion is determined as the size of the air leakage ve-locity in the goaf.FLUENT numerical simulation is carried out and the wind velocity distribution diagram is drawn.Accord-ing to the distribution of wind speed,the"three zones"range of spontaneous combustion in goaf is figured out to provide scientific basis for fire prevention.
